    I have the current version. I bought it in Sept. 2005. It has been great, no problems, performs very well. My daughter uses it to play her high demanding computer games and it never gives her any grief. All other laptops I had would eventually freeze. I liked the Acer line up so much I bought another one (Travelmate 4010) which I called Porsche just for fun. As for pricing yes the Ferrari 4000 costs more then a similarily configured machine but not that much more. Also you get this really neat background which is from Ferrari World, its a Calandar that has various pictures of the Ferrari F1 Car during the 2005 Season. Each month a different picture is displayed. The other neat thing is when you turn on the computer the sound you hear is a Ferrari F1 racing its engine :) I don't usually buy Ferrari accessories but I made an exception on the laptop since I needed a new one and for a change I wanted something that would make my surfing and working on a computer a bit more fun.
